欢迎各位兄弟 发布技术文章

这里的技术是共享的

You are here

hyper-v 是什么 AG deepseek chatgpt 有大用 有大大用

hyper-v 是什么  


Hyper-V 是微软开发的一种虚拟化技术,允许用户在一台物理计算机上创建和运行多个虚拟机(Virtual Machines, VMs)。每个虚拟机都可以运行独立的操作系统和应用程序,就像它们是在独立的物理计算机上运行一样。Hyper-V 是 Windows Server 和 Windows 10/11 专业版、企业版和教育版中的一个内置功能。

主要功能:

  1. 虚拟机管理:可以创建、配置、启动、停止和删除虚拟机。

  2. 资源分配:可以为每个虚拟机分配特定的 CPU、内存、存储和网络资源。

  3. 快照:可以创建虚拟机的快照,以便在需要时恢复到之前的状态。

  4. 网络虚拟化:支持虚拟网络,包括虚拟交换机、虚拟局域网(VLAN)和网络隔离。

  5. 存储虚拟化:支持虚拟硬盘(VHD/VHDX)和直通磁盘(Pass-through Disk)。

  6. 高可用性:通过故障转移群集(Failover Clustering)实现虚拟机的高可用性。

  7. 迁移:支持虚拟机的实时迁移(Live Migration)和存储迁移(Storage Migration)。

应用场景:

  1. 开发和测试:开发人员可以在同一台物理机上运行多个操作系统和应用程序,进行测试和调试。

  2. 服务器整合:企业可以通过虚拟化技术将多个物理服务器整合到一台物理机上,节省硬件成本和能源消耗。

  3. 灾难恢复:通过虚拟机的快照和备份功能,可以快速恢复系统,减少停机时间。

  4. 云计算:Hyper-V 是微软 Azure 云平台的基础技术之一,支持云计算的虚拟化需求。

系统要求:

  • 操作系统:Windows Server 2008 及更高版本,或 Windows 10/11 专业版、企业版和教育版。

  • 硬件:支持硬件虚拟化(Intel VT-x 或 AMD-V)的 64 位处理器,至少 4GB 内存(建议更多)。

安装和启用:

在 Windows 10/11 中,可以通过“控制面板” -> “程序” -> “启用或关闭 Windows 功能”来启用 Hyper-V。在 Windows Server 中,可以通过服务器管理器来安装 Hyper-V 角色。

管理工具:

  • Hyper-V 管理器:图形化界面,用于管理本地和远程的 Hyper-V 主机和虚拟机。

  • PowerShell:命令行工具,用于自动化和管理 Hyper-V 环境。

  • System Center Virtual Machine Manager (SCVMM):企业级管理工具,用于管理大规模的虚拟化环境。

Hyper-V 是一种强大的虚拟化解决方案,适用于从个人用户到企业级用户的各种需求。




Hyper-V 是微软推出的一款 虚拟化技术,允许用户在单个物理计算机上创建和运行多个 虚拟机(Virtual Machines, VMs)。它是 Windows 系统内置的虚拟化解决方案,主要用于服务器、开发测试和云计算环境。


Hyper-V 的核心功能

  1. 创建和管理虚拟机

  • 可以运行多个独立的操作系统(如 Windows、Linux 等),每个虚拟机都有自己的虚拟硬件(CPU、内存、磁盘、网络等)。

  • 硬件虚拟化

    • 基于 CPU 的虚拟化扩展(Intel VT-x / AMD-V),提供接近原生性能的虚拟化体验。

  • 快照(Snapshot)

    • 保存虚拟机的当前状态,方便快速恢复或测试不同配置。

  • 动态内存(Dynamic Memory)

    • 根据需求动态调整虚拟机的内存使用,提高资源利用率。

  • 虚拟网络(Virtual Switch)

    • 支持创建虚拟交换机,实现虚拟机之间、虚拟机与物理网络之间的通信。

  • 嵌套虚拟化(Nested Virtualization)

    • 在虚拟机内再运行 Hyper-V(适用于开发测试场景)。

  • 与 Azure 集成

    • 方便本地 Hyper-V 虚拟机迁移到微软 Azure 云平台。


    Hyper-V 的版本

    • Hyper-V Server:免费的独立版本,仅包含 Hyper-V 角色(无图形界面)。

    • Windows 中的 Hyper-V

      • Windows 10/11 Pro/Enterprise/Education(客户端版,适合开发测试)。

      • Windows Server(服务器版,适合企业虚拟化部署)。


    适用场景

    1. 软件开发与测试:快速搭建多环境(如不同版本的 Windows/Linux)。

    2. 服务器虚拟化:在单台物理服务器上运行多个服务(如 Web 服务器、数据库)。

    3. 教育培训:安全地实验操作系统或网络配置。

    4. 云计算:Azure Stack HCI 等混合云方案的基础组件。


    与其他虚拟化技术的对比

    特性Hyper-VVMware WorkstationVirtualBox
    厂商微软VMwareOracle
    免费是(Windows 内置)付费(免费版功能有限)免费
    性能高(硬件级虚拟化)中等中等
    适用平台Windows/Linux(作为Guest)Windows/Linux/macOSWindows/Linux/macOS
    企业支持完善(微软生态)完善(VMware 生态)社区支持为主

    如何启用 Hyper-V?

    1. Windows 10/11 Pro/Enterprise

    • 控制面板 → 程序和功能 → 启用或关闭 Windows 功能 → 勾选 Hyper-V

    • 或通过 PowerShell 命令:

      powershell
      复制
      下载
      Enable-WindowsOptionalFeature -Online -FeatureName Microsoft-Hyper-V -All
  • Windows Server

    • 通过服务器管理器添加 Hyper-V 角色


    注意事项

    • 需要 64 位 CPU 并支持虚拟化技术(需在 BIOS 中启用 Intel VT-x/AMD-V)。

    • 某些家庭版 Windows(如 Home 版)不支持 Hyper-V,可改用 VirtualBox 或 VMware Workstation Player

    • 虚拟机磁盘格式为 VHD/VHDX,兼容 Azure 云平台。

    如果需要更轻量级的虚拟化工具,可以考虑 Windows Sandbox(临时虚拟机)或 WSL 2(Linux 子系统)。

    希望这些信息对你有帮助!如果有具体使用问题,可以进一步探讨。



    Hyper-V  翻译成中文


    Hyper-V 的中文翻译通常为 “超级虚拟化” 或直接保留英文名称 “Hyper-V”。在技术领域,Hyper-V 作为一个专有名词,通常不会被完全翻译,而是直接使用英文名称,以便与全球技术标准保持一致。

    如果你需要在中文环境中解释 Hyper-V,可以描述为:
    “微软的虚拟化技术平台” 或 “微软的虚拟机管理工具”

    例如:

    • Hyper-V 是微软开发的一种虚拟化技术。

    • Hyper-V 允许用户在一台物理计算机上运行多个虚拟机。

    在中文技术文档或讨论中,直接使用 Hyper-V 是最常见的做法。


    Hyper 是什么简写

    "Hyper" 并不是一个缩写(acronym),而是一个独立的英文单词,来源于希腊语,意思是 “超过”“超越” 或 “极度”。在技术领域中,"Hyper" 通常用来表示某种增强、高效或强大的特性。

    在技术中的常见用法:

    1. Hyper-V:微软的虚拟化技术,名称中的 "Hyper" 强调了其强大的虚拟化能力。

    2. Hyperlink:超链接,表示超越传统文本的链接方式。

    3. Hypertext:超文本,指包含链接和其他多媒体元素的文本。

    4. Hypervisor:虚拟机监视器,一种管理和运行虚拟机的软件或硬件层。

    在计算机和虚拟化领域,"Hyper" 通常意味着某种超越传统技术的能力,比如在 Hyper-V 中,它代表了超越传统物理机的虚拟化技术。

    总结:

    "Hyper" 不是缩写,而是一个独立的词,通常用来表示某种增强、高效或强大的功能。在技术中,它常见于虚拟化、网络和超文本等领域。



    普通分类: